I am a scientist who has worked in Boston and other places, I have a PhD in Biochemistry and Molecular Biology. I was a Peace Corps volunteer in Zaire/Congo after a college degree in Chemistry from LaSalle University. I was at UMASS Lowell for a Biology degree (M.S.). NIH funded research predoctoral research (Saint Louis University, (SLU)-on a genetic disease MPSVII (Sly Syndrome-Adisor-Dr. Bill Sly) lysosomal storage disorder) and I did NIH postdoctoral research at MGH with MAC- Dr. Robert McCluskey, Chief Pathologist). Howard Hughes Medical Institute supported research at Harvard Medical School in Boston (cloned TBX5 in a heart-hand disease with the Dr. Seidmans). We later received patents for cancer gene therapies (Intrexon) and FDA approvals for DNA/genes for genetic disorders (cystic fibrosis,,,).
